Despite being cleared by the Central Board of Film Certification (CBFC) after some cuts in 2001, "Paanch" never received a theatrical or home video release. The CBFC had raised significant objections over the film's intense violence, explicit depiction of drug abuse, and the use of strong language. The film’s story, based on a shocking real-life crime and told with a gritty, unflinching style, was deemed too disturbing for the general public at the time.

Paanch is a crime thriller loosely based on the real-life Joshi-Abhyankar serial murders that took place in Pune during the late 1970s. The narrative follows five young, disillusioned musicians—Luke, Murgi, Joy, Pong, and Shiuli—who form a rock band. Desperate for quick money and driven by greed, apathy, and substance abuse, the group spirals into a dark world of kidnapping, extortion, and cold-blooded murder. Kashyap’s vision was ahead of its time, featuring: A raw, unglamorous look at youth counterculture. An exploration of urban nihilism and moral degradation.

Anurag Kashyap’s unreleased directorial debut, Paanch , remains one of the most legendary "ghost films" in Indian cinema history. Completed in 2003, this gritty crime thriller never saw an official theatrical or home video release due to severe censorship battles. Over the years, the internet became the only repository for this lost cult classic, with millions of cinephiles searching for it on torrent and piracy networks.
